Metro 2039 Leaks: New Post-Apocalyptic Epic Set for Reveal

The gaming world is bracing for a return to the irradiated tunnels of Moscow. Recent industry leaks have sent shockwaves through the community, suggesting that Metro 2039 is not only in active development but is on the verge of being unveiled to the public.

For months, whispers have circulated within the inner circles of the industry. Now, it appears insiders are fueling rumors about the reveal, turning speculative chatter into a mounting fever pitch.

Leak Confirmed: The Evidence for Metro 2039

This isn’t just another baseless rumor. Multiple reports indicate that previous leakers were right: Metro 2039 exists and may be officially announced within the current week.

Adding weight to these claims, details regarding the title and alleged cutscenes have leaked, giving fans a tantalizing, if unofficial, glimpse into the narrative direction of the next installment.

But where will we see it first? While many expected a Sony-led event, current whispers point toward an Xbox showcase instead of a State of Play, hinting at a potential strategic partnership or platform exclusivity for the debut.

Did You Know? The Metro series is based on the novels by Dmitry Glukhovsky, which blend gritty survivalism with social commentary on human nature under extreme pressure.

Despite the “this week” urgency, some sources are playing a longer game. A conflicting report suggests a more distant horizon, claiming that Metro 2039 will be presented on April 16, 2026.

The Legacy of the Metro Saga: More Than Just a Shooter

<p>The *Metro* franchise has always occupied a unique niche in the <a href="https://www.ign.com" target="_blank" rel="noopener">gaming landscape</a>. It isn't merely about fighting mutants; it is a study of isolation, desperation, and the fragility of civilization.</p>

<p>From the claustrophobic corridors of *Metro 2033* to the expansive, haunting vistas of *Metro Exodus*, the series has evolved its gameplay while maintaining its oppressive atmosphere. The core loop—managing precious resources like military-grade ammunition and oxygen filters—creates a tension that few other titles replicate.</p>

<p>As we look toward <em>Metro 2039</em>, the technical expectations are sky-high. With current-gen hardware, the potential for seamless transitions between the Metro's depths and the surface world is unprecedented. The integration of advanced lighting and sound design could make the psychological horror of the wasteland more visceral than ever.</p>
